From 866d2ad8972ce846f4cd79bc0b2bef2e383546d2 Mon Sep 17 00:00:00 2001 From: luyan Date: Wed, 3 Apr 2024 09:56:40 +0800 Subject: [PATCH] =?UTF-8?q?=E4=BF=AE=E6=94=B9=E5=9C=A8=E8=81=8C=E5=85=9A?= =?UTF-8?q?=E5=91=98=E6=8A=A5=E9=81=93=E4=B8=8D=E8=83=BD=E6=8C=89=E7=BB=84?= =?UTF-8?q?=E7=BB=87=E8=BF=87=E6=BB=A4=E6=95=B0=E6=8D=AE=E7=9A=84=E9=97=AE?= =?UTF-8?q?=E9=A2=98=EF=BC=9B?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../epdc/party/controller/ReportPartyController.java | 6 ++++-- .../party/service/impl/ReportPartyServiceImpl.java | 10 +++++++--- 2 files changed, 11 insertions(+), 5 deletions(-) diff --git a/esua-epdc/epdc-module/epdc-user/epdc-user-server/src/main/java/com/elink/esua/epdc/party/controller/ReportPartyController.java b/esua-epdc/epdc-module/epdc-user/epdc-user-server/src/main/java/com/elink/esua/epdc/party/controller/ReportPartyController.java index 8a6e4989a..7ad0aeb34 100755 --- a/esua-epdc/epdc-module/epdc-user/epdc-user-server/src/main/java/com/elink/esua/epdc/party/controller/ReportPartyController.java +++ b/esua-epdc/epdc-module/epdc-user/epdc-user-server/src/main/java/com/elink/esua/epdc/party/controller/ReportPartyController.java @@ -101,8 +101,10 @@ public class ReportPartyController { resultDto.setUpdatedTime(new Date()); resultDto.setStatus(dto.getStatus()); reportPartyService.update(dto); - } else if (time <= 7) { - return new Result().error(-1, "距您上次报道时间:" + DateUtil.formatDate(resultDto.getUpdatedTime()) + "不足7日,请到期后修改报道信息!"); + +// } else if (time <= 7) { +// return new Result().error(-1, "距您上次报道时间:" + DateUtil.formatDate(resultDto.getUpdatedTime()) + "不足7日,请到期后修改报道信息!"); +// } else { dto.setUpdatedTime(new Date()); reportPartyService.update(dto); diff --git a/esua-epdc/epdc-module/epdc-user/epdc-user-server/src/main/java/com/elink/esua/epdc/party/service/impl/ReportPartyServiceImpl.java b/esua-epdc/epdc-module/epdc-user/epdc-user-server/src/main/java/com/elink/esua/epdc/party/service/impl/ReportPartyServiceImpl.java index f5feeb4b2..4da47717b 100755 --- a/esua-epdc/epdc-module/epdc-user/epdc-user-server/src/main/java/com/elink/esua/epdc/party/service/impl/ReportPartyServiceImpl.java +++ b/esua-epdc/epdc-module/epdc-user/epdc-user-server/src/main/java/com/elink/esua/epdc/party/service/impl/ReportPartyServiceImpl.java @@ -98,19 +98,23 @@ public class ReportPartyServiceImpl extends BaseServiceImpl getWrapper(Map params) { + QueryWrapper wrapper = new QueryWrapper<>(); String id = (String) params.get(FieldConstant.ID_HUMP); String name = (String) params.get(FieldConstant.NAME_HUMP); String idCard = (String) params.get(FieldConstant.ID_CARD_HUMP); String mobile = (String) params.get(FieldConstant.MOBILE_HUMP); - String deptId = (String) params.get("deptId"); String workUnit = (String) params.get("workUnit"); - QueryWrapper wrapper = new QueryWrapper<>(); + String deptId = (String) params.get("deptId"); + if (StringUtils.isEmpty(deptId)) { + UserDetail user = SecurityUser.getUser(); + deptId = String.valueOf(user.getDeptId()); + wrapper.eq(StringUtils.isNotBlank(deptId), "DEPT_ID", deptId); + } wrapper.eq(StringUtils.isNotBlank(id), FieldConstant.ID, id); wrapper.like(StringUtils.isNotBlank(name), FieldConstant.NAME_HUMP, name); wrapper.like(StringUtils.isNotBlank(idCard), FieldConstant.ID_CARD, idCard); wrapper.like(StringUtils.isNotBlank(mobile), FieldConstant.MOBILE_HUMP, mobile); wrapper.like(StringUtils.isNotBlank(workUnit), "WORK_UNIT", workUnit); - wrapper.likeLeft(StringUtils.isNotBlank(deptId), "PARENT_DEPT_IDS", deptId); return wrapper; }